Logo AND Algorithmique Numérique Distribuée

Public GIT Repository
vm->destroy is not at kernel level ...
authorFrederic Suter <frederic.suter@cc.in2p3.fr>
Wed, 6 Dec 2017 14:22:26 +0000 (15:22 +0100)
committerFrederic Suter <frederic.suter@cc.in2p3.fr>
Wed, 6 Dec 2017 14:22:26 +0000 (15:22 +0100)
src/msg/msg_vm.cpp

index 3d9c4da..15f68ac 100644 (file)
@@ -180,7 +180,7 @@ void MSG_vm_destroy(msg_vm_t vm)
     MSG_vm_shutdown(vm);
 
   /* Then, destroy the VM object */
-  simgrid::simix::kernelImmediate([vm]() { vm->destroy(); });
+  vm->destroy();
 
   if (TRACE_msg_vm_is_enabled()) {
     container_t container = simgrid::instr::Container::byName(vm->getName());